How to Winterize a 2006 Honda XR650R
As the colder months approach, it's essential to prepare your 2006 Honda XR650R for winter storage. Proper winterization ensures that your bike remains in top condition and is ready to hit the trails when the weather warms up. The XR650R is known for its robust performance and reliability, but like any machine, it requires care and maintenance. Follow these steps to winterize your XR650R effectively.

1. Clean Your Bike Thoroughly
Start by giving your XR650R a thorough wash. Remove all dirt, mud, and debris from the bike. Pay special attention to the undercarriage and chain. A clean bike prevents corrosion and makes it easier to spot any potential issues.
2. Change the Oil & Filter
Old oil can contain contaminants that may damage your engine over time. Drain the old oil and replace it with fresh oil. Don't forget to change the oil filter as well. This step is crucial for maintaining the engine's health during the off-season.
3. Stabilize the Fuel
Add a fuel stabilizer to the gas tank to prevent the fuel from breaking down and causing damage to the fuel system. Run the engine for a few minutes to ensure the stabilizer circulates throughout the system.
4. Remove or Maintain the Battery
If possible, remove the battery and store it in a cool, dry place. If you choose to leave it in the bike, connect it to a battery tender to keep it charged and in good condition.
5. Protect the Tires
Inflate the tires to the recommended pressure to prevent flat spots. If the bike will be stationary for an extended period, consider using a bike stand to lift the tires off the ground.
6. Lubricate Moving Parts
Apply lubricant to the chain, cables, and any other moving parts to prevent rust and ensure smooth operation when you take the bike out of storage.
7. Cover Your Bike
Invest in a high-quality motorcycle cover to protect your XR650R from dust, moisture, and other environmental factors. A good cover will keep your bike in pristine condition throughout the winter months.
By following these steps, you can ensure that your 2006 Honda XR650R remains in excellent condition during the winter. The XR650R is a powerful and reliable dirt bike, and with proper care, it will continue to deliver outstanding performance for years to come. Remember, regular maintenance is key to the longevity of your ride.
